ContiEcoContact 3: Ground-Braking
Safety
Continental
Tyres have announced the launch of the new S&T rated tyre,
the ContiEcoContact 3, which has been designed with a view
to providing considerable safety benefits to the motorist.
Designed for compact and sub-compact cars, the ContiEcoContact
3 combines an innovative silica compound, an advanced tyre
contour and the latest in asymmetrical tread patterns. According
to Continental, substantial improvements have been achieved
through this combination of measures, with braking distances
being improved by 9%. For the motorist this means a considerable
safety benefit. From 56mph a car fitted with ContiEcoContact
3 tyres will stop a car's length shorter.
This enhanced safety is the result of the optimum
combination of tread compound and tread pattern design. The
compound provides the grip and the asymmetrical tread pattern,
with its circumferentially stiff central ribs ensure exceptional
braking performance combined with precise steering response
and road holding. The sturdy, closed outer shoulder guarantees
high stability when cornering and also reduces noise levels.
Another benefit of the asymmetrical tread pattern
is an increase in aquaplaning safety. Wide grooves in the
tread pick up water and channel it rapidly between the tread
lugs on the tyre's inner side and away from the ground contact
patch. To further enhance grip in the wet, straight sipes
were introduced into the tread lugs. These break up the film
of water, ensuring optimum grip on wet roads and a comfortable
ride.
Rolling resistance was reduced by 12% which
was achieved via the innovative polymer composition of the
silica tread compound. This reduction in rolling resistance
can considerably cut fuel consumption on cars fitted with
ContiEcoContact 3 tyres.
Warren Richards, Brand Manager for Continental
said: " When designing the new ContiEcoContact 3, we listened
to the consumer's requirements and focused on improving safety
by reducing the braking distances on both wet and dry roads.
We have also improved fuel economy by reducing the tyre's
rolling resistance by 12% and improved comfort by reducing
road noise levels."
The ContiEcoContact 3 will replace the ContiEcoContact
EP over time. The ContiEcoContact 3 is the 3rd member of the
new Continental family of tyres, which also includes the award
winning ContiPremiumContact and ContiSportContact 2. The new
ContiEcoContact 3 range will be available from March 2003
in 19 sizes, with more sizes being introduced throughout 2003
and 2004.
Continental is currently undertaking an extensive
OE approval programme with major manufacturers including VW,
Ford and Vauxhall. The ContiEcoContact 3 will be positioned
on the same price level as its predecessor.
New Rally Tyres from Colway
A
new rally tyre for winter conditions and an up-dated version
of a highly successful historic rally tyre are now available
from Colway. Available in 185/70R15 size, the tyre is an addition
to the Rally Plus range and has been developed specifically
for loose surface, mud and slush conditions. The new tyre
has a re-inforced casing and features the well-proven 'Nora-type'
tread pattern in Colway's latest 'Formula' rubber compound.
The new Rally Plus has been designed to suit current production
category four wheel drive cars and, with 70 series profile,
is also eligible for historic events.
In addition, Colway's most successful tyre for
historic rallying, the EMJO - originally developed in Scandinavia
- is now available in 185/70R15 size. With a new reduced width
tread pattern the tyre is ideal for hard, mixed, surfaces.
Both the new tyres will retail at under £50 , excluding VAT,
and are available direct from Colway Motorsport, the official
distributors of Colway competition tyres.
